ASObjC Explorer 4
New version for Yosemite and Mavericks users
ASObjC Explorer 4 is a script editor built to take full advantage of AppleScript’s ability to call Cocoa methods. With AppleScriptObjC-based libraries available in Mavericks and Yosemite, and now direct access to AppleScriptObjC code in Yosemite, ASObjC Explorer 4 can help you write and debug your code more quickly, more effortlessly, and more efficiently. It also makes a great external editor for those developing in Xcode.
ASObjC Explorer lets you write your code, write separate testing code, step through your code, log what happened, and even add scripting terminology — all in one document window. When you have finished, you can use your document as a script or library, or export to your favorite format, including Mavericks-compatible applets with embedded script libraries.
